You could still use many gmail accounts then have them forward to e-mail accounts on random throwaway web hosting accounts that you control outside of gmail, as long as the e-mail addresses are different (the prefixes, specifically). Then set the web host e-mail's "catchall" account to catch all the various e-mails. (For extra caution, just be sure you don't point all the e-mails to a single domain, even if you vary the prefixes. 5000 gmail accounts forwarding to a single domain is a giveaway.)

Then in turn have the catchall accounts forward all mail to a single separate e-mail account (again outside of gmail) for central viewing.
